ATWORTH

AIA Potomac Valley Excellence in Design Awards: Award of Merit / Multi-family Architecture

Atworth is a 4.9-acre, transit-oriented mixed-use development comprising two 5-story residential buildings totaling approximately 465,000 sf. The project includes 431 residential units, ground-floor retail, structured parking, and extensive bike storage, with a concrete podium supporting wood-frame construction above. A diverse housing mix, ranging from studios to 3-bedroom units, along with townhomes and work/live lofts, is complemented by robust amenity spaces, landscaped courtyards, rooftop terraces, and an activated Village Green adjacent to the Metro station, reinforcing walkability and connectivity within the College Park-Riverdale Park Transit District.

Client: Gilbane Development Company

 

CLARENDON WEST

AIA Northern Virginia Design Awards: Award of Merit / Commercial Architecture

Clarendon West is a multi-phase residential redevelopment in Arlington that redefines a prominent site between Rosslyn and Ballston corridors. Guided by the Clarendon Sector Plan, three architecturally cohesive buildings introduce new housing along major and secondary streets while respecting the surrounding neighborhood scale. Unified by varied brick masonry and articulated massing, the development features landscaped courtyards, activated streetscapes, and elevated amenities–including rooftop decks and pools–establishing a contemporary, LEED Gold-certified standard for residential living.

Client: Greystar

 

KINETIC + MOMENTUM MIDTOWN

Momentum - Multifamily Executive Awards: Award of Merit / Best Amenity

Kinetic - Multi-Housing News Excellence Awards: Bronze Award / Best Amenities

Kinetic stands as the student-focused component of the development, providing approximately 396,900 square feet of residential space with 740 beds. Designed to cater to the neighboring Georgia Institute of Technology, its massing features an iconic "sliding" bar effect on the western edge, creating a dynamic visual presence facing the campus. The building’s architectural character is defined by its interlocking natural gray and white bars, with a facade that employs diverse window treatments—ranging from two-story openings to staggered punch windows—to create visual variety without sacrificing structural clarity.

Momentum Midtown is a 37-story, 445,200-sf luxury multifamily tower in Atlanta's Midtown district, delivering 376 market-rate residences atop a shared podium with structured parking and extensive amenities. Designed as part of a twin-tower development, Momentum Midtown features indoor and outdoor amenity spaces, rooftop and terrace areas, and a welcoming ground-level plaza. Inspired by Midtown's cultural heritage and creative energy, the building integrates locally sourced materials and community-focused spaces to create a vibrant, contemporary living experience that reflects the spirit of "New Atlanta."

Client: Toll Brothers  

 

OAKHOUSE DALLAS

D CEO Commercial Real Estate Awards: Best New Multifamily Project

Oakhouse Dallas is a six-story, 219-unit mixed-income multifamily community in North Oak Cliff that blends essential and market-rate housing with high-quality design and amenities. Situated near downtown Dallas and the Bishop Arts District, the development features a significant percentage of units reserved for households earning up to 80% of the area median income, supporting workforce housing needs. Oakhouse includes amenities such as a sky lounge with downtown views, fitness and lounge spaces, and outdoor areas, creating a vibrant, connect urban residence.

Client: Mintwood Real Estate

 

PERIDOT RESIDENCES

Dallas Business Journal Best Real Estate Awards: Best Rehab or Reuse Project

Peridot Residences is a luxury adaptive reuse residential community within the iconic 50-story Santander Tower in Downtown Dallas, converting former office space into modern one- and two- bedroom apartments with high ceilings, large windows, and designer interiors. Anchored by a suite of resort-style amenities–including a pool deck, fitness and wellness space, pickleball court, dog park, lounges and access to the private Tower Club–the Peridot experience blends urban living with convenience. The project continues to expand with additional residential floors planned, creating a vibrant mixed-use destination alongside office, retail, and boutique hotel uses in the heart of the city.

Client: Mintwood Real Estate, Pacific Elm Properties

 

SPRINGFIELD CBC COMMUTER PARKING GARAGE

James M. Scott Exceptional Design Awards: Honor Award

Springfield Community Business Center (CBC) Commuter Parking Garage is a six-level, approximately 1,050-space multimodal parking facility in Springfield, Virginia, designed to improve commuter access and connectivity within the Springfield Community Business Center. The project features a bus transit center with seven bus bays, dedicated slug-line and pick-up/drop-off areas, bicycle storage, EV charging, and a pedestrian/cyclist bridge linking the garage to Springfield Plaza. Community gathering spaces at ground level and on the rooftop green plaza further activate the site, enhancing transit options and supporting local mobility.

Client: Fairfax County Department of Public Works and Environmental Services

 

UNION ON KNOX

Student Housing Business Innovator Awards: Best New Development by a College, University or Institution, On-Campus

Multifamily Executive Awards: Award of Merit / Project of the Year: Student

AIA Potomac Valley Excellence in Design Awards: Award of Merit / Multi-family Architecture

NAIOP DC|MD Awards of Excellence: Award of Merit

Union on Knox is a mixed-use residential project at the southeast edge of the University of Maryland, designed to serve as a new pedestrian gateway to campus. The development replaces an existing parking lot with a monumental stair, plaza, and enhanced pedestrian connections, while activating the street with ground-floor retail. The 359,000-sf building includes 340 residential units and a robust suite of indoor and outdoor amenities, with a stepped massing and contemporary masonry facade that responds to the surrounding campus and neighborhood context.

Client: Greystar 

 

UNIVERSITY OF SOUTH CAROLINA, CAMPUS VILLAGE

Student Housing Business Innovator Awards: Best Implementation of Mixed-Use or Live/Learn, On-Campus

University of South Carolina Campus Village is an 18-acre mixed-use residential district organized around the Marion Street Promenade, the University's primary north-south pedestrian spine connecting the academic core to the athletic precinct. The Campus Village is anchored by a vibrant Village Square and includes a clock tower, dining commons, residence hall lobbies, fitness and academic spaces, and retail. The development features six 6-story residence halls–primarily suite-style with one community-style hall–and two 3-story apartment buildings. The architecture employs simple, contextual massing and a cohesive material palette of warm copper-toned masonry, off-white cast stone, and gray standing-seam metal roofing to reinforce campus identity while maintaining a human-scaled environment.

Client: Greystar, University of South Carolina

 

VERVE WEST LAFAYETTE

Student Housing Business Innovator Awards: Best Implementation of Mixed-Use or Live/Learn, Off-Campus

Verve West Lafayette is a seven-story, mixed-use student housing community located less than a quarter mile from Purdue University. The 235-unit, 751-bed development integrates residential living with street-level retail, a double-height lobby, and two private courtyards. Designed to read as two distinct yet connected buildings at a prominent corner, Verve combines dynamic architectural massing with robust indoor and outdoor amenities to create an active, campus-oriented living environment.

Client: Subtext Living
